Former Bechem United striker Abednego Tetteh has completed his move to Indian side Real Kashmir FC, GHANASoccernet.com can exclusively confirm.
Tetteh sealed a one-year deal with the I-League outfit last week after passing a medical.
He made his first appearance six days ago after coming on as a substitute to replace Zambian defender Aaron Katebe.
The lanky forward was handed his full debut on Tuesday where he netted a brace to aid his new club to thrash Shillong Lijong FC by a 6-1 scoreline.
Tetteh was a key member of the Bechem United squad that won the MTN Ghana FA Cup in 2015.
The 28-year-old has also had stints with Al Hilal Omdurman and Al Hilal Elobeid in Sudan.
